It is noted that Yermak made such a statement during a meeting with Assistant Secretary General of NATO David Kettler.

During the conversation, the Ukrainian politician also expressed hope that Kiev would receive tanks as soon as possible.

At the same time, he stressed that Ukraine needs to receive effective security guarantees from NATO members.

“Our country needs reliable international security guarantees that would make it impossible for a repetition of Russian aggression in the future,” Yermak said.

Earlier, Deputy Chairman of the Russian Security Council Dmitry Medvedev said that the supply of NATO aircraft to Kyiv and their repair in Poland would be an entry into the war.

It was also reported that the United States on March 3 will announce a new package of military assistance to Ukraine.
